excel怎么把两列相同的数据

excel怎么把两列相同的数据

将Excel中的两列相同数据进行比对和处理的主要方法有:条件格式、高级筛选、VLOOKUP函数、COUNTIF函数。在这些方法中,VLOOKUP函数尤为常用且功能强大。下面详细介绍如何使用这些方法,以帮助你有效地处理和分析Excel表格中的数据。

一、条件格式

条件格式是Excel中一个强大的工具,能够让你快速直观地查看数据的相同或不同之处。

1、使用条件格式突出显示相同数据

  1. 选择需要比较的两列数据,点击“开始”菜单下的“条件格式”。
  2. 选择“新建规则”,在规则类型中选择“使用公式确定要设置格式的单元格”。
  3. 输入公式,例如 =A1=B1,然后设置格式(如填充颜色)来突出显示相同的数据。

2、使用条件格式突出显示不同数据

  1. 同样选择要比较的两列数据,进入“条件格式”的“新建规则”。
  2. 选择“使用公式确定要设置格式的单元格”。
  3. 输入公式,例如 =A1<>B1,然后设置格式来突出显示不同的数据。

二、高级筛选

高级筛选功能可以帮助你从大数据集中提取出两列中相同的数据。

1、准备数据

确保你的数据是干净的,没有空白行或列,并且包含标题。

2、应用高级筛选

  1. 选择第一列数据,点击“数据”菜单下的“高级”。
  2. 在弹出的对话框中,选择“将筛选结果复制到其他位置”。
  3. 在“列表区域”中选择第一列数据,在“条件区域”中选择第二列数据。
  4. 点击“确定”,Excel会将相同的数据复制到你指定的位置。

三、VLOOKUP函数

VLOOKUP函数是Excel中最常用的查找函数之一,可以帮助你在一个数据范围内查找值。

1、基础用法

假设你有两列数据,分别在A列和B列。你想查找A列中的数据是否存在于B列中,并返回相应的结果。

  1. 在C列中输入公式:=VLOOKUP(A1, B:B, 1, FALSE)
  2. 将公式向下拖动填充到其他单元格中。
  3. 如果A列中的数据在B列中存在,VLOOKUP函数会返回相应的值,否则返回#N/A

2、结合IF函数

为了使结果更直观,可以结合IF函数来显示更易读的结果。

  1. 在C列中输入公式:=IF(ISNA(VLOOKUP(A1, B:B, 1, FALSE)), "不匹配", "匹配")
  2. 将公式向下拖动填充到其他单元格中。
  3. 这样,如果A列中的数据在B列中存在,结果会显示“匹配”,否则显示“不匹配”。

四、COUNTIF函数

COUNTIF函数可以用于统计满足特定条件的单元格数目,也可以用于比较两列数据。

1、基础用法

假设你有两列数据,分别在A列和B列。你想知道A列中的数据在B列中出现的次数。

  1. 在C列中输入公式:=COUNTIF(B:B, A1)
  2. 将公式向下拖动填充到其他单元格中。
  3. 结果将显示A列中的数据在B列中出现的次数。

2、结合IF函数

为了使结果更直观,可以结合IF函数来显示更易读的结果。

  1. 在C列中输入公式:=IF(COUNTIF(B:B, A1) > 0, "匹配", "不匹配")
  2. 将公式向下拖动填充到其他单元格中。
  3. 这样,如果A列中的数据在B列中存在,结果会显示“匹配”,否则显示“不匹配”。

五、实际应用示例

为了更好地理解上述方法,下面我们通过一个实际示例来演示如何操作。

示例背景

假设你有一个员工名单,A列是公司A的员工名单,B列是公司B的员工名单。你想找出在两个公司中都存在的员工。

1、使用条件格式

  1. 选择A列和B列的数据,点击“开始”菜单下的“条件格式”。
  2. 选择“新建规则”,在规则类型中选择“使用公式确定要设置格式的单元格”。
  3. 输入公式 =COUNTIF($B:$B, $A1)>0,然后设置格式(如填充颜色)来突出显示相同的数据。

2、使用VLOOKUP函数

  1. 在C列中输入公式:=IF(ISNA(VLOOKUP(A1, B:B, 1, FALSE)), "不匹配", "匹配")
  2. 将公式向下拖动填充到其他单元格中。
  3. 这样,你可以看到哪些员工在两个公司中都存在。

3、使用COUNTIF函数

  1. 在C列中输入公式:=IF(COUNTIF(B:B, A1) > 0, "匹配", "不匹配")
  2. 将公式向下拖动填充到其他单元格中。
  3. 结果显示哪些员工在两个公司中都存在。

六、总结

通过上述几种方法,我们可以轻松地在Excel中比对两列数据,并找到相同的数据。条件格式提供了直观的视觉效果,高级筛选功能强大,VLOOKUP函数COUNTIF函数则提供了精确的匹配和统计功能。根据你的具体需求,可以选择最适合的方法进行操作。希望这些方法能够帮助你更高效地处理Excel中的数据,提高工作效率。

相关问答FAQs:

Q1: 在Excel中如何将两列中相同的数据合并起来?
A1: 在Excel中,您可以使用“合并和居中”功能将两列中相同的数据合并为一列。选中需要合并的数据,然后在主页选项卡上的“对齐”组中点击“合并和居中”按钮,Excel会自动将相同数据合并到一列,并居中显示。

Q2: 如何在Excel中筛选出两列中相同的数据?
A2: 在Excel中,您可以使用“条件格式”功能来筛选出两列中相同的数据。选中需要筛选的数据,然后在主页选项卡上的“条件格式”组中点击“重复值”按钮。在弹出的对话框中选择“有重复项”的选项,Excel会自动将相同的数据标记出来。

Q3: 在Excel中如何使用公式找出两列中相同的数据?
A3: 在Excel中,您可以使用“VLOOKUP”函数来找出两列中相同的数据。在一个新的列中输入以下公式:=VLOOKUP(A1, B:B, 1, FALSE),其中A1是要查找的数据,B:B是要查找的范围。这个公式会在B列中查找与A1相同的数据,如果找到则返回该值,否则返回错误值。通过拖动公式至下方的单元格,您可以找出两列中所有相同的数据。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/5045498

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部